The tower on the Schönen Höhe is considered to be the earliest Goethe place of worship.
The art historian Johann Gottlob von Quandt thus realized his dream of erecting a memorial to the poet Johann Wolfgang von Goethe, whom he held in high esteem. Three years after the inauguration in 1832, the later professor at the Dresden Art Academy painted the frescoes for the Goethe poems "The Singer", "The Fisherman", "Erlkönig", "Geistergruß", "The King in Thule" and the "Fairy Tale of the Green" Line".
